• Global community
    • Language:
      • Deutsch
      • English
      • Español
      • Français
      • Português
  • 日本語コミュニティ
    Dedicated community for Japanese speakers
  • 한국 커뮤니티
    Dedicated community for Korean speakers
Exit
164

Ability to mute Keyframes

Contributor ,
Sep 28, 2022 Sep 28, 2022

Copy link to clipboard

Copied

In C4D you can 'mute' keyframes - essentially this acts like deleting the keyframe except that a dummy 'reference' key is left there, perhaps greyed out, that stores the value(s) and interpolations it had before it was muted. Keyframes to either side behave exactly as if it was not there, until it is un-muted.
Idea No status
TOPICS
Workflow

Views

540

Translate

Translate

Report

Report
Community guidelines
Be kind and respectful, give credit to the original source of content, and search for duplicates before posting. Learn more
community guidelines
22 Comments
Community Beginner ,
Sep 28, 2022 Sep 28, 2022

Copy link to clipboard

Copied

I had the same idea. It would be very useful!!!

Votes

Translate

Translate

Report

Report
LEGEND ,
Sep 28, 2022 Sep 28, 2022

Copy link to clipboard

Copied

I came here to request the same. Seems simple enough but incredibly useful 🙂

Votes

Translate

Translate

Report

Report
New Here ,
Sep 28, 2022 Sep 28, 2022

Copy link to clipboard

Copied

A switch to mute the animation temporarily so that I don't have to remove or move keyframes. I usually need this with the Opacity. Sometimes I need to see where thing are but if they are at 0% Opacity I need to move or remove the keyframes in order to see it. If there was a mute button I wouldn't have to do that.

Votes

Translate

Translate

Report

Report
New Here ,
Sep 28, 2022 Sep 28, 2022

Copy link to clipboard

Copied

Also for video layers in Premiere please.

Votes

Translate

Translate

Report

Report
LEGEND ,
Sep 28, 2022 Sep 28, 2022

Copy link to clipboard

Copied

Great idea

Votes

Translate

Translate

Report

Report
New Here ,
Sep 28, 2022 Sep 28, 2022

Copy link to clipboard

Copied

You could just add an expression to the property to set it to 100 (literally just alt click it and type 100). it will ignore all keyframes and force the opacity to 100 until you removed it.

Votes

Translate

Translate

Report

Report
LEGEND ,
Sep 28, 2022 Sep 28, 2022

Copy link to clipboard

Copied

hey guys, I just found a way to do this. It's not so good but does the trick. just type the value where you want the property to freeze in expressions. It will automatically disable the keyframes and pick the value from the expression.

Votes

Translate

Translate

Report

Report
LEGEND ,
Sep 28, 2022 Sep 28, 2022

Copy link to clipboard

Copied

I've always really wanted this feature. Would also make something like moving an object that already has its position animated much easier.

Right now, you have to select all position keyframes, put the playhead on one of the keyframes, then move the object.

With this new feature, you could just "mute" the position animation, drag the object to where you want, then "unmute" the position property.

Votes

Translate

Translate

Report

Report
LEGEND ,
Sep 28, 2022 Sep 28, 2022

Copy link to clipboard

Copied

Mute/deactivate the keyframes of a specific parameter, ie. the position parameter of a certain layer. The keyframes would still exist, and possibly still be visible in the timeline, but they don't affect the composition while muted.

Votes

Translate

Translate

Report

Report
Explorer ,
Sep 28, 2022 Sep 28, 2022

Copy link to clipboard

Copied

This would be awesome.

In the meantime you can add a value to the expression that overrides your keys.
But the problem is, if you have keyframes AND expressions on a layer,
you first have to override the expression, with a value at the end of the code.

This will get quite laborious!

Votes

Translate

Translate

Report

Report
New Here ,
Sep 28, 2022 Sep 28, 2022

Copy link to clipboard

Copied

This would be super helpful!

Votes

Translate

Translate

Report

Report
New Here ,
Sep 28, 2022 Sep 28, 2022

Copy link to clipboard

Copied

Quite often when working with After Effects, especially character animation work, I will need to move a bunch of keyframes further away in the timeline so that I can add in an additional pose for example. This is made incredibly difficult as any new keyframe information that is added will try to move to the animation that has been moved further in the timeline. It would be incredibly useful to be able to select the keyframes and temporarily disable them so that you can focus on the new section of animation required then reenable the keyframes when the additional poses are worked out.

Votes

Translate

Translate

Report

Report
New Here ,
Sep 28, 2022 Sep 28, 2022

Copy link to clipboard

Copied

Definitely! Something like the button that turns on off an expression

Votes

Translate

Translate

Report

Report
Community Beginner ,
Sep 28, 2022 Sep 28, 2022

Copy link to clipboard

Copied

Oh yeah, have been wishing for this on many occasions!

Votes

Translate

Translate

Report

Report
Advocate ,
Sep 28, 2022 Sep 28, 2022

Copy link to clipboard

Copied

Couldn't you use Toggle Hold Keyframe?

Often, character animators work pose to pose with hold frames to avoid those issues. Here's a good video demonstrating this workflow: https://www.youtube.com/watch?v=3wwH1Vahu7M

Votes

Translate

Translate

Report

Report
New Here ,
Sep 28, 2022 Sep 28, 2022

Copy link to clipboard

Copied

duplicate layer, delete keyframes, reset all, work on part and than copy it to base layer.

nut still, button for keyframes would be useful also as a option for other things as well.

Votes

Translate

Translate

Report

Report
New Here ,
Sep 28, 2022 Sep 28, 2022

Copy link to clipboard

Copied

Can you add a button to disable keyframes without deleting them

Votes

Translate

Translate

Report

Report
Community Expert ,
Sep 28, 2022 Sep 28, 2022

Copy link to clipboard

Copied

As Emma suggested, add a Hold keyframe prior to the set of keyframes that you're moving in the Timeline.

That said, it would be helpful to have an eyeball for each property that can be enabled and disabled, but to disable the keyframes for the entire layer Time Span without removing the keyframe - not to do something that Keyframe Interpolation already allows for.

Votes

Translate

Translate

Report

Report
Contributor ,
Oct 03, 2022 Oct 03, 2022

Copy link to clipboard

Copied

Just jumping back in here to say that a lot of the comments discuss ways to mute ALL the keyframes on a property, but that's not what I'm asking for. My suggestion is the ability to mute, say, the third and fourth keyframes ONLY. The interpolation between the second and fifth keyframes then behaves as if I had deleted the two I muted. But I can re-enable them at any time. 

Votes

Translate

Translate

Report

Report
Community Expert ,
Oct 03, 2022 Oct 03, 2022

Copy link to clipboard

Copied

@SteveKirby 

Thanks for the clarification, Steve.

Votes

Translate

Translate

Report

Report
Community Expert ,
Oct 03, 2022 Oct 03, 2022

Copy link to clipboard

Copied

My goofy workaround for this. Add a Checkbox Control to the layer. Pick the property you want to mute and add this expression;

//For any property with one or more keyframes
ctrl = effect("Checkbox Control")("Checkbox");
if(ctrl == 0)
	key(1)value;

This will return the value of the first keyframe and mute all others when you click the checkbox. I have actually used this on occasion.

Votes

Translate

Translate

Report

Report
Community Beginner ,
Oct 04, 2022 Oct 04, 2022

Copy link to clipboard

Copied

LATEST

That's a nice work around Rick. I'm all with Steve here In that I don't want to mute the entire property but a selection of keyframes.  I don't think Cinema has just that, but it does have animation layers. (A sort of opacity layer/audio levels of keyframe strenght where you can mute or lower ceratin regions of your animation.) Just muting keys would be fine though 🙂

Votes

Translate

Translate

Report

Report